Meta-operators: all optical and wireless image processing via metasurfaces
摘要
Arrays of resonant nanoparticles, so-called metasurfaces, have been developed and demonstrated as the first generation of meta-operators. Unlike today’s electronic systems, the demonstrated compact, scalable platform enables ultrafast, energy-efficient all-optical image processing, extending to holographic wavefront shaping with a single-layer metasurface. These results open new opportunities for advanced optical computational microscopy and intelligent sensing.
